网上sysbench教材众多,但没有一篇中文教材对cpu测试参数和结果进行详解。 本文旨在能够让读者对sysbench的cpu有一定了解。小慢哥的原创文章,欢迎转载1.sysbench基础知识sysbench的cpu测试是在指定时间内,循环进行素数计算素数(也叫质数)就是从1开始的自然数中,无法被整除的数,比如2、3、5、7、11、13、17等。编程公式:对正整数n,如果用2到根号n之间的所有整数
HC32F460 FPU使用前言一、FPU是什么?二、使用步骤1.引入库2.开启浮点运算单元3.添加宏定义4.SystemInit 添加代码.5.使用FPU优化存在问题前言FPU的使用,可以提高浮点运算的效率,大大缩短计算时间的情况下,保证的计算精度。一、FPU是什么?FPU是专门用于浮点计算的单元。根据IEEE的浮点标准原本通用CPU需要3~4个周期的计算时间现在只需要一个FPU指令就行。在触摸
第一章:部分操作指令在计算机领域中,cups 是“通用UNIX打印系统”(Common UNIX Printing System)的缩写,它是一种用于在UNIX-like操作系统上管理打印任务的开源打印系统。cups 提供了一个框架,允许用户和程序通过网络或本地连接发送打印作业到打印机,同时还提供了管理、排队、过滤等功能。以下是一些常用的 cups 命令:启动和停止CUPS服务: 启动:sudo
转载 9月前
110阅读
# Java 测试服务器CPU运算能力 ## 引言 在开发和运维过程中,我们经常需要测试服务器的性能,其中包括CPU运算能力。Java是一种常见的编程语言,可以通过编写测试代码来评估服务器的CPU性能。本文将介绍如何使用Java编写测试代码来测试服务器的CPU运算能力,并提供代码示例和流程图进行说明。 ## 准备工作 在开始编写测试代码之前,我们需要准备以下环境: 1. 安装Java开
原创 2023-09-26 21:40:50
276阅读
从图形处理到通用并行计算CPU与GPU的浮点计算能力比较: CPU与GPU的内存带宽比较: GPU的浮点能力之所以远远超过CPU是因为GPU就是为计算密集、高度并行的计算而设计,更多的晶体管用于数据处理而非数据缓存和流程控制。GPU和CPU设计的差异:更具体地说,GPU特别适合于并行计算问题——同一程序在许多数据元素上并行执行,具有高算术强度以及算术运算与存储器操作的比率。因为
浮点运算就是实数运算,包含小数运算。是相对于整数运算而言的。大多数MCU并没有专门的浮点数运算硬件支持单元,这使得浮点数运算效率极为低下,和整数运算比是几十、几百倍的速度差异,还极为耗费其他资源(包括内存等)。即使有浮点数运算单元支持,有时与整数运算比也是几倍速度差异。另外大多数MCU处理中,浮点数需求其实并不是那么强烈,很多可以采用工程计算手段处理为整数运算,由此要尽可能少用浮点运算。没有FPU
软件测试点汇总随软件测试体系越来越完善,功能测试的覆盖率要求也越来越高,本文介绍了Web、App、Api测试点整理汇总一、接口测试1. 正常场景测试正常场景测试具体检查点必填参数正确填写必填参数,调用接口查看结果非必填参数不填或填写非必填参数,调用接口查看结果请求方法post/get请求,调用接口参数长度参数输入限制的Max,调用接口查看结果2. 参数异常测试参数异常测试具体检查点参数为空参数为空
CPU简介CPU是电脑内部最核心的硬件设备,经常被比喻为“大脑”,这样的表述一点都不为过,甚至非常准确。它有频率、核心、线程、缓存大小、架构、制程、功耗,接口这些主要参数,支持的指令集、虚拟技术之类的新手也暂时没必要关注。本文具体阐述下 CPU 各个参数的功能特性。架构架构、核心、线程、频率是3个是很大程度上决定了CPU性能的参数,架构就是常看到的sandy bridge/ivy bridge/h
本文希望能将FPU以及ARM中的FPU介绍清楚。1. FPU(Floating-Point Unit)浮点运算单元是处理器内部用于执行浮点数计算的逻辑部件,或者说硬件电路。不是所有的处理器都有该功能。浮点运算满足IEEE 754的标准,所谓IEEE 754标准,定义了浮点数字的存储和计算方式、计算异常等,比如IEEE 754标准准确地定义了单精度(32位)和双精度(64位)浮点格式。 对于含有FP
一、硬浮点与软浮点1. 硬浮点编译器将代码直接编译成硬件浮点协处理器(浮点运算单元FPU)能识别的指令,这些指令在执行的时候ARM核直接把它转给协处理器执行。FPU 通常有一套额外的寄存器来完成浮点参数传递和运算。使用实际的硬件浮点运算单元(FPU)会带来性能的提升2. 软浮点编译器把浮点运算转成浮点运算的函数调用和库函数调用(即用整数运算模拟浮点运算),没有FPU的指令调用,也没有浮点寄存器的参
半导体芯片下面分为数字芯片和模拟芯片,数字芯片占市场规模较大,约70%左右数字芯片细分包含逻辑芯片、存储芯片和微控制单元(MCU)逻辑芯片即计算芯片,包含了各种逻辑门电路,可以实现运算和逻辑判断功能。包括我们常听说的CPU、GPU、FPGA、ASICCPU(中央处理器,Central Processing Unit)冯·诺依曼计算机架构,包括运算器(也叫逻辑运算单元,ALU)、控制器(CU)、存储
本次博客的内容没有逻辑上的先后之分,想到哪就写到哪,纯属对处理器性能指标的一个概述。FLOPS(是floating-point operations per second的缩写)表示每秒浮点运算次数”,“每秒峰值速度”,是“每秒所执行的浮点运算次数”的缩写,后面的代表秒的意思,这里的浮点运算包括了所有关于涉及到小数的运算,是一个衡量硬件性能的指标, 1GHz 就是每秒 十亿次运算,如果每次运算能完
## Python代码测试CPU能力 在计算机编程领域,性能是一项重要的指标。当我们编写Python代码时,了解我们的代码在特定硬件上的CPU能力是非常有价值的。通过测试CPU能力,我们可以确定代码的性能瓶颈,并根据结果进行优化。 ### CPU能力测试的方法 在Python中,我们可以使用`time`模块来测试代码的执行时间。`time`模块提供了函数`time()`和`perf_coun
原创 2024-02-05 04:29:57
98阅读
1、远程桌面连接 TigerVNC Xshell2、FTP服务和客户端 FileZilla - 将客户端的文件上传到服务器上. 客户端可以使用免费的FileZilla Client,支持多线程上传文件。3、硬件检测 CPU-Z - CPU-Z是一款免费的系统检测工具,可以检测CPU、主板、内存、系统等各种硬件设备的信息。它支持的CPU种类相当全面,软件 的启动速度及检测速度都很快。4、端口监控 T
1.整数和浮点数一字节均为8位个人计算机字长增至16位,32位,直到现在的64位。计算机的字长越大,其数据转移越快,允许的内存访问也更多对计算机而言,整数与浮点数的区别是储存方式不同在C语言中,整数是没有小数部分的数。(C语言把不含小数和指数的数作为整数)计算机把浮点数分成小数部分和指数部分来表示,而且分开存储这两部分虽然7.00和7在数值上相同,但是它们的存储方式不同浮点数通常只是实际值的近似值
一:早期ARM上的浮点模拟器:早期的ARM没有协处理器,所以浮点运算是由CPU来模拟的,即所需浮点运算均在浮点运算模拟器(float math emulation)上进行,需要的浮点运算,常要耗费数千个循环才能执行完毕,因此特别缓慢。直到今天,在ARM Kernel配置时,都有如下选项:Floating point emulation ---> [ ] NWFPE math emulatio
# 测试电脑的运算能力:用Java来实现 在如今的数字时代,计算机的运算能力变得越来越重要。无论是在数据分析、人工智能,还是在游戏开发等领域,计算能力的强弱直接影响着系统的性能。本文将介绍如何用Java编程语言来测试电脑的运算能力,具体将实现一个简单的程序,对计算机的处理速度进行评估。 ## 1. 什么是运算能力运算能力是指计算机在单位时间内能完成的计算任务的数量和速度。这一能力通常与计
原创 2024-08-26 06:42:44
72阅读
最近在做利用GPU实现并行渲染的工作,前天同学问我CPU和GPU在多线程和并行计算方面的区别具体是什么,虽然做了几个月这方面的工作,但我一下子答却不知道从何答起,因此在这里做一下整理。一、CPU和GPU的区别CPU((Central Processing Unit, 中央处理器):CPU的结构主要包括运算器(ALU, Arithmetic and Logic Unit)、控制单元(CU, Cont
转载 2024-05-23 14:11:49
189阅读
前言: 最近网课经常不听课,老师留的作业全不会只好课下看书,这个习惯真的不好,费时费力.现整理一下关于浮点数的一些笔记. 课本是以<计算机组成原理(第3版)>蒋本删 为例浮点表示法概念浮点数:让小数点的位置根据需要而浮动. 一般来说就是这个公式:N = M * r^E 按照课本来说, M为尾数,r为阶码的底,E为阶码,一般r=2,以及一些琐碎的知识点,比如尾数用原码或补码表示,阶码常用
1.苏步青 复旦:微积分 做了一万道数学题
转载 2020-02-29 20:45:00
145阅读
2评论
  • 1
  • 2
  • 3
  • 4
  • 5